Question about LCD Viewfinder

I am looking to pick up an LCD Viewfinder for the Canon t3i but do NOT want to have one of the one's that glue something to the screen as I still want to be able to close the screen. I found this one that uses the tripod mount on the camera: USA Carry Speed 3" LCD View Finder 3:2L FOR T3i 60D LCDVF Z FINDER | eBay

However, I am wondering if you can STILL place this on a tripod or something like the Cowboy Shoulder Mount when the view finder part is attached.

Anybody have one or know? From the bottom of the thing in the photo it looks like there is a hole to allow it to sit on the tripod.
